Microchip Technology’s 2023 Sustainability Report: Environmental Stewardship and Social Impact Initiatives in Action
Microchip has released its 2023 Sustainability Report, showcasing its dedication to environmental stewardship and social impact. One of Microchip's core values is practicing professional ethics and social responsibility, which entails conducting business with honesty, ethics, and integrity towards customers, employees, shareholders, investors, suppliers, partners, community, and government. The Sustainability Report aims to demonstrate Microchip's commitment to these values and provide transparency to employees, customers, and all stakeholders by outlining its environmental and social impact initiatives.
Microchip's ESG projects are designed to support its business goals and create positive impact across its supply chain through strategic initiatives, partnerships, and ambitious objectives. The company prioritizes investing in its employees worldwide and aims to promote economic development while also protecting the environment and building a sustainable future for generations to come.
Microchip aims to be the top provider of advanced embedded control and processing solutions that are smart, connected, and secure. The company has a strong commitment to ethical and responsible practices, which are integrated into all aspects of its operations, including global supply chains and the development of new technologies. President and CEO Ganesh Moorthy highlighted the importance of sustainability and innovation, emphasizing the company's efforts to reduce power consumption, improve efficiency, and minimize waste through a dedicated Sustainability Megatrend team.
The 2023 Sustainability Report of the company details its efforts and progress in ESG (Environmental, Social, and Governance) initiatives under Microchip's comprehensive Sustainability Approach. This approach focuses on five key areas: the company itself, the environment, the supply chain, products, and employees.
Ewa Rickey, who is the associate director of Microchip's ESG program, stated that they are constantly looking for new and effective ways to reduce their environmental impact in key areas such as greenhouse gas emissions, energy efficiency, water management, and waste diversion. The 2023 Sustainability Report showcases their commitment to being a responsible corporate entity, not just in the areas where they are located, but globally as well.
